So Mac has a built-in way to take screenshots. If you know, you know you have been doing Command+Shift+4 or 3 a lot. Screenshots remain key when working in any business, so that key combination is wired in your brain.

But as designer, I need more.

And I’ve found it. It’s Shottr. And it is wonderful. Allow me to explain.

01 | The Basic features, but done right

In my book, there are two main things a screenshot app at it’s core should be able to do: take a area screenshot by dragging your cursor, or take a full screenshot. Just like the hotkey combination on Mac.

Shotter immediately shows you what picture you took, and you can copy, save or delete without leaving your keyboard. Gold.
